How far is Balga from Perth’s central business district?

Balga is located about 13 km north of Perth’s CBD. The suburb is easily reachable by car via Wanneroo Road or the nearby highway network

Which local government area administers the property?

The suburb of Balga falls within the City of Stirling. This council manages local services and community facilities

What public transport options are available near 23 Treen Street?

The area is served by several Transperth bus routes, including the 374 and 375 along Marangaroo Drive, the 386 and 389 on Wanneroo Road, and the 371 that runs via Treen Street. These routes connect to Mirrabooka and Warwick stations as well as nearby shopping centers

Which parks are within easy walking distance of the property?

Bardsley Park is just 0.1 km away, Hewett Park is about 0.4 km, and both Manolas and Blackmore Parks are roughly 0.5 km from the home. Additional green spaces such as Liddell, Heritage, and Celebration Parks are all within 1 km

What does the name “Balga” mean?

Balga is a Noongar word referring to the indigenous grass tree Xanthorrhoea preissii. The name reflects the area’s Aboriginal heritage
